Environmental controls of billfish species in the Indian Ocean and implications for their management and conservation

Pascal Thoya et al.

Summary: This study investigates the spatial distribution of six billfish species in the Indian Ocean and identifies the important environmental factors that influence their distribution. The results show that billfish species are more abundant in the northern region of the Indian Ocean and off the East coast of Africa, with temperature, mixed layer depth, and salinity being the key predictors. The study also reveals a spatial overlap between fishing effort and billfish distribution, highlighting the inadvertent fishing pressure on billfish populations.
